Will Cliffs Natural Resources Weather the Storm in 3Q15 Results? (Continued from Prior Part) Asia Pacific iron ore
Cliffs Natural Resources (CLF) is operating its Asia Pacific iron ore (or APIO) segment until it’s sold out. The remaining life left for this operation is 3.5 years.
The APIO segment directly competes in the seaborne iron ore market with iron ore giants such as BHP Billiton (BHP), Rio Tinto (RIO), Vale S.A. (VALE), and Fortescue Metals Group (FSUGY).
Seaborne iron ore trade is the hardest hit due to a supply glut from these players along with weak demand from China. So realized prices for APIO are not expected to be higher than 2Q15 when they came in at $44.30 per ton.
More reduction in costs
On the other hand, the costs could benefit from the depreciating Australian dollar against the US dollar as well as lower freight costs. While cash costs per ton for APIO were $34.30 per ton in 2Q15, they were just $28 per ton in June 2015.
Reduced mining and administrative costs along with a favorable exchange rate led to this decline. Favorable exchange rates helped costs to the extent of $7 per ton in 2Q15. Since the Australian dollar has remained weak compared to the US dollar (UUP) in 3Q15, there’s a potential for APIO cash costs to fall even further.
Guidance
The volume guidance for Cliffs’s Australian business is 11 million tons for 2015. The cash cost guidance is $35–$40 per ton. This is mainly due to the favorable Australian dollar to the US dollar exchange rate.

CLIFFS Natural Res est une société de production minière de fer basée aux Etats-Unis D'Amerique. CLIFFS Natural Res est productrice de fer, de charbon au Bresil, au Canada et en Australie, et détient divers projets d'exploration au Canada. Ses principaux projets en production sont WABUSH MINE, EMPIRE AND TILDEN MINES, HIBBING TACONITE, NORTHSHORE MINE, UNITED TACONITE, OAK GROVE MINE, GREEN RIDGE MINE et PINNACLE MINE au Canada, AUSTRALIAN IRON ORE et SONOMA en Australie et AMAPA au Bresil et ses principaux projets en exploration sont MT JACKSON J1 en Australie et DIAGNOS, WAWA, FREEWEST, MC FAULD'S LAKE, MACFADYEN, WAWA CLAIMS et BIG DADDY au Canada. CLIFFS Natural Res est cotée aux Etats-Unis D'Amerique, en Allemagne et en France. Sa capitalisation boursière aujourd'hui est 3,3 milliards US$ (3,0 milliards €). La valeur de son action a atteint son plus haut niveau récent le 16 mai 2008 à 99,17 US$, et son plus bas niveau récent le 15 janvier 2016 à 1,20 US$. CLIFFS Natural Res possède 297 400 968 actions en circulation. |
